Frequently Asked Questions About Alzheimer's Care in Hiawatha, IA
What types of Alzheimer's care services are available in Hiawatha, Iowa?
In Hiawatha, IA, you can find a range of Alzheimer's care services, including memory care facilities, in-home care providers specializing in dementia care, and support groups for both patients and caregivers. These services offer personalized care plans, secure environments, and activities tailored to individuals with Alzheimer's to enhance their quality of life.
How can I assess the quality of Alzheimer's care facilities in Hiawatha?
To assess the quality of Alzheimer's care facilities in Hiawatha, Iowa, consider factors like staff-to-resident ratio, staff qualifications, safety measures, cleanliness, and resident reviews. You can also check if the facility is accredited by organizations like the Alzheimer's Association or has received positive ratings from state health agencies.
Are there financial assistance programs for Alzheimer's care in Hiawatha, Iowa?
There may be Iowa-sponsored financial assistance programs for Alzheimer's care in Hiawatha, IA. Medicaid and certain veterans' benefits may help cover the costs of long-term care. Additionally, some nonprofits and local agencies offer grants or scholarships specifically for Alzheimer's care, so it's advisable to explore these options to ease the financial burden.
What activities are typically offered in Hiawatha, Iowa Alzheimer's care facilities?
Alzheimer's care facilities in Hiawatha, Iowa usually offer a variety of activities designed to stimulate cognitive function and promote social engagement. These may include art therapy, music therapy, memory-enhancing games, exercise programs, and group outings. The goal is to provide a fulfilling and enriching experience for residents.
How can I find Alzheimer's care support groups for caregivers in Hiawatha, IA?
To find Alzheimer's care support groups for caregivers in Hiawatha or in Iowa, you can contact local senior centers, hospitals, or organizations specializing in Alzheimer's disease care. Additionally, online resources and social media platforms often host virtual support groups for caregivers, allowing you to connect with others facing similar challenges and share experiences.
What safety measures are in place at Hiawatha, IA Alzheimer's care facilities?
Hiawatha Alzheimer's care facilities prioritize safety. They typically have secure entrances and exits to prevent wandering, 24/7 staff supervision, and emergency response systems. Additionally, facilities may provide orientation cues and memory aids to assist residents in navigating the environment safely.
What specialized care is offered for different stages of Alzheimer's in Hiawatha, Iowa?
Hiawatha Alzheimer's care providers tailor their services to different stages of the disease. Early-stage care may focus on cognitive stimulation, while later-stage care involves more comprehensive assistance with daily tasks, medication management, and palliative care to ensure comfort and quality of life.
Are there respite care options available for Alzheimer's caregivers in Hiawatha, Iowa?
Yes, Hiawatha, IA offers respite care options for Alzheimer's caregivers. Respite care provides temporary relief, allowing caregivers to take a break while their loved ones receive professional care in a safe and supportive environment. You can inquire about respite care programs at local Alzheimer's care facilities.
What qualifications should I look for in caregivers at Hiawatha, IA Alzheimer's care facilities?
Caregivers at Hiawatha, Iowa Alzheimer's care facilities should have specialized training in dementia care. Look for staff with certifications or experience in Alzheimer's and dementia management. Effective communication skills, patience, and empathy are essential qualities to ensure residents receive the best care and support.
